#98118f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#98118f is composed of 59.6% red, 6.7% green and 56.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 88.8% magenta, 5.9% yellow and 40.4% black. It has a hue angle of 304 degrees, a saturation of 79.9% and a lightness of 33.1%. #98118f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ff22ff with #31001f. Closest websafe color is: #990099.

#98118f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#98118f has RGB values of R:152, G:17, B:143 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.89, Y:0.06, K:0.4. Its decimal value is 9965967.

Hex triplet 98118f #98118f
RGB Decimal 152, 17, 143 rgb(152,17,143)
RGB Percent 59.6, 6.7, 56.1 rgb(59.6%,6.7%,56.1%)
CMYK 0, 89, 6, 40
HSL 304°, 79.9, 33.1 hsl(304,79.9%,33.1%)
HSV (or HSB) 304°, 88.8, 59.6
Web Safe 990099 #990099
CIE-LAB 36.101, 63.126, -35.479
XYZ 18.107, 9.061, 26.78
xyY 0.336, 0.168, 9.061
CIE-LCH 36.101, 72.413, 330.662
CIE-LUV 36.101, 52.191, -56.496
Hunter-Lab 30.101, 54.698, -31.678
Binary 10011000, 00010001, 10001111

Shades and Tints of #98118f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b010a is the darkest color, while #fef8fe is the lightest one.

Tones of #98118f

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#575257 is the less saturated color, while #a5049a is the most saturated one.
